Key Considerations Before Purchasing
Before diving into specific models, it is important to understand the criteria that specify a high-quality pushchair.
- Way of life and Terrain: City occupants may prioritize a light-weight frame and a one-handed fold, while those in backwoods require big, air-filled tires and robust suspension for uneven ground.
- Longevity: Some designs are created exclusively for babies (prams), while others are "travel systems" that grow with the child from birth through the young child years.
- Storage Space: It is crucial to determine the car boot and home storage areas. A large pram may be comfortable for the child however impossible to transfer in a compact cars and truck.
- Safety Features: High-quality designs feature 5-point harnesses, trusted braking systems, and UPF50+ sun protection.
Top Recommended Prams and Pushchairs of 2024
1. Finest All-Rounder: UPPAbaby Vista V2
The UPPAbaby Vista V2 remains a preferred for its adaptability and enormous storage capacity. It is created to grow with a family, providing the capability to transport as much as 3 kids with the addition of a RumbleSeat and PiggyBack board.
- Secret Features: Extra-large basket, intuitive fold, and premium fabrics.
- Perfect For: Growing families who want a resilient, "do-it-all" travel system.
2. Best for Luxury and Comfort: Bugaboo Fox 5
Bugaboo is associated with high-end engineering. The Fox 5 provides what numerous think about the smoothest "fingertip" steering on the marketplace. Its innovative four-wheel suspension ensures the infant stays undisturbed even on rough pavements.
- Secret Features: One-handed adjustment for the handlebar and seat, environmentally friendly products, and outstanding resale worth.
- Ideal For: Parents who prioritize comfort and aesthetic style.
3. Best for Travel and Compactness: Babyzen YOYO2
For households who travel often or reside in apartments with restricted area, the Babyzen YOYO2 is the market gold requirement. It is one of the few pushchairs that can be folded small enough to fit in a plane's overhead compartment.
- Secret Features: Extremely light-weight (6.2 kg to 6.6 kg), shoulder bring strap, and a wide variety of color packs.
- Ideal For: Urban commuters and regular leaflets.
4. Best for Active Parents: Thule Urban Glide 2
Designed specifically for jogging and rough terrain, the Thule Urban Glide 2 features an aerodynamic design and large 16-inch rear wheels. It includes a twist handbrake to assist with speed control on uneven surface.
- Secret Features: Integrated twist handbrake, multi-position canopy with side-ventilation windows.
- Suitable For: Runners and outside lovers.
5. Finest Value for Money: Joie Litetrax 4
Joie has carved a niche by providing top quality safety features at an accessible cost point. The Litetrax 4 includes a distinct "flash fold" system situated in the middle of the seat.
- Key Features: One-hand instant fold, parent tray with cup holders, and a robust frame.
- Suitable For: Budget-conscious moms and dads who do not wish to jeopardize on security.
Comparison of Top Models
The follow table sums up the technical specifications of the leading models to allow for a side-by-side comparison.
| Design | Weight | Weight Capacity | Best For | Cost Bracket |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| UPPAbaby Vista V2 | 12.4 kg | Up to 22 kg | Growing Families | High-End |
| Bugaboo Fox 5 | 10.4 kg | Approximately 22 kg | All-Terrain Luxury | Premium |
| Babyzen YOYO2 | 6.2 kg | Approximately 22 kg | Travel & & Storage | Mid-Range |
| Thule Urban Glide 2 | 11.4 kg | Up to 34 kg * | Jogging/Outdoors | High-End |
| Joie Litetrax 4 | 9.7 kg | Up to 15 kg | Budget-Friendly | Cost effective |
* Total weight capacity consisting of freight.
Vital Features Checklist
When narrowing down the selection, parents should look for the following "must-have" functions:
- Adjustable Handlebars: Crucial for numbers of different heights to prevent back strain.
- Reversible Seats: Options to have the baby deal with the parent (for bonding) or face the world (for exploration).
- Expandable Canopies: Look for "peak-a-boo" windows and extendable areas for optimum sun security.
- Puncture-Proof Tires: Choose foam-filled or "ever-flat" tires if you wish to prevent the maintenance of air-filled tubes.
- One-Handed Fold: Vital for circumstances where the parent is holding the baby in one arm and trying to collapse the pushchair with the other.
Safety and Maintenance Tips
To ensure the durability of the pushchair and the security of the resident, the following upkeep steps are advised:
- Check the Brakes Regularly: Ensure there is no particles stuck in the locking system.
- Lube Moving Parts: Use a silicone-based lubricant on the wheel axles every couple of months to prevent squeaking.
- Material Care: Most high-end brands use removable, machine-washable materials. Constantly air-dry to prevent diminishing.
- Harness Inspection: Periodically look for fraying on the straps and guarantee the buckle clicks securely.
- Weight Limits: Never surpass the manufacturer's defined weight limit, as this can jeopardize the frame's structural integrity.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
What is the difference in between a pram and a pushchair?
Traditionally, a pram is created for newborns and enables the baby to lie flat. A pushchair (frequently called a stroller) is designed for older infants and toddlers who can stay up. The majority of modern "travel systems" combine both performances using a removable bassinet and a seat system.
When can my child move from a carrycot to a seat unit?
A lot of experts advise waiting until the child can stay up unaided, typically around six months. Nevertheless, if the pushchair seat has a "lie-flat" option, it might be utilized earlier.
Are costly prams actually worth the cash?
Higher-priced models typically use exceptional products (aluminum over plastic), have better suspension, and provide higher resale worth. Brands like Bugaboo or Silver Cross typically last through several kids, making the "cost per usage" lower in the long run.
Can I take any pushchair on an airplane?
Not all pushchairs are cabin-approved. While many can be checked at the gate free of charge, only compact designs like the Babyzen YOYO2 or the Joolz Aer are ensured to suit the overhead locker.
Do I need a three-wheel or four-wheel pushchair?
Four-wheel designs provide more stability and are generally much better for urban environments. Three-wheel designs offer better maneuverability and are the requirement for running or navigating rougher tracks.
